Method for preparing permanent-magnet ferrite pre-sintered material
The invention relates to a method for preparing a permanent-magnet ferrite pre-sintered material, in particular to a preparation method of a hybrid ferrite pre-sintered material. The method is characterized in that raw materials adopt more than one ferric oxide source forms, after b-type Fe2O3 is mixed, particularly when lower-temperature pre-sintering is adopted, a conventional additive, but not rare earth or noble metal elements, is used for secondary fine grinding, so that relatively high performance can be obtained while the cost is lowered.
